Definition of fair representation
Definition: Fair representation refers to the adequate coverage of all union members in collective bargaining and grievance lodging by union representation in labor law.
Example: In a unionized workplace, fair representation means that the union must represent all members equally, regardless of their personal beliefs or opinions. This includes negotiating fair wages and benefits for all members and addressing any grievances or complaints brought forth by any member.
Explanation: Fair representation ensures that all union members are treated equally and have their voices heard in the collective bargaining process. This means that the union must represent all members, even those who may not agree with the union's stance on certain issues. By doing so, the union can negotiate fair wages and benefits for all members and address any grievances or complaints brought forth by any member, ensuring that everyone is treated fairly and justly.
